Analysis of To Bless And To Guide
Your brightness, your smile
changed my life
As your spirit
recharged my heart
With the strength of
your father and mothers’ love
Only great things
your life will impart
Listen to that voice
above all others
The one that calls
from inside
And marry your will
unto your heart
All heaven to bless
—and to guide
(Lansdale Pennsylvania: April, 2013) To My Granddaughter Parker On Her Christening
